The Appeal of a High RTP: What 98% Means for Players
A Return to Player (RTP) percentage is a crucial metric for any casino game, indicating the amount of wagered money that is theoretically returned to players over time. An RTP of 98% is exceptionally high, placing the chicken road game among the most generous options available. This means, statistically, that for every $100 wagered, players can expect to receive $98 back. It’s important to remember that RTP is a long-term average and individual results will vary, but a high RTP significantly enhances the overall player experience and increases the chances of winning.
Understanding Variance and Risk
While a high RTP is attractive, it’s also crucial to understand the game’s variance. Variance refers to the degree to which individual outcomes deviate from the average RTP. A high-variance game, like the chicken road experience on hardcore mode, may have fewer but larger wins, while a low-variance game will offer more frequent, smaller wins. The chicken road game lets players adjust their risk tolerance by selecting different difficulty levels, each impacting both the potential wins and the likelihood of encountering setbacks. This offers a tailored experience for any gamer.
